Temperature data from moored current meter casts in the Chesapeake Bay from 1981-12-01 to 1983-12-01 (NCEI Accession 8500182)
Temperature data were collected using moored current meter casts in the Chesapeake Bay from December 8, 1981 to December 1, 1983. Data were submitted by National Ocean Service (NOS). Data were processed by NODC to the NODC standard Current Meter Data (F005) format. The F005 format is used for time series measurements of ocean currents obtained using moored current-measuring instruments, principally Aanderaa current meters (manufactured by Aanderaa Instruments Inc.). These data represent the Eulerian method of current measurement, i.e., the meters are deployed at a fixed mooring point and measure flow past the sensor. Position, water depth, and sensor depth are reported for each station. The data record comprises values of current direction and speed at specified date and time. Data values may be subject to averaging or filtering and are typically reported at 10-15 minute time intervals. Other environmental parameters may also be reported. These include: water temperature, salinity, conductivity, and transmissivity; wind direction and speed; and dominant wave direction, height, and period. A text field is available for optional comments.

Temperature data from moored current meter casts in the Northeast Pacific Ocean and Northwest Atlantic Ocean from 1981-06-09 to 1983-04-01 (NCEI Accession 8600379)

Temperature data were collected using moored current meter casts in the Northeast Pacific Ocean and Northwest Atlantic Ocean from June 9, 1981 to April 1, 1983. Data were submitted by Woods Hole Oceanographic Institution (WHOI) as part of the LOTUS project. Data were processed by NODC to the NODC standard Current Meter Data (F015) format. The F015 format is used for time series measurements of ocean currents. These data are obtained from current meter moorings and represent Eulerian method of current measurement, i.e., the meters are deployed at a fixed point and measure flow past a sensor. Position, bottom depth, sensor depth, and meter characteristics are reported for each station. The data record comprises values of east-west (u) and north-south (v) current vector components at specified date and time. Current direction is defined as the direction toward which the water is flowing with positive directions east and north and negative directions west and south. Data values may be subject to averaging or filtering and are typically reported at 10-15 minute time intervals. Water temperature, pressure, and conductivity or salinity may also be reported. A text record is available for optional comments.
